Hewitt Eases By, Ljubicic Struggles to Win


Posted on June 29, 2006

Fifth seed Ivan Ljubicic squandered eight match points in four different games before defeating Feliciano Lopez 6-3, 6-4, 5-7, 3-6, 11-9 to reach the Wimbledon second round.

Ljubicic, ranked No. 4 in the INDESIT ATP Rankings, has never been beyond the second round at Wimbledon and has won just three matches in seven appearances. The Croatian fired 32 aces (and survived 26 from Lopez).

Lopez, the best performed Spanish player at Wimbledon in recent years, double faulted on match point at 30-40. Earlier in the set he had twice dug himself out of holes at 15-40, but was unable to do so a third time.

Former champion Lleyton Hewitt breezed into the second round with a 6-1, 6-1, 6-3 win over Italian Filippo Volandri. The Australian served 12 aces, made just 14 unforced errors and did not drop serve, while breaking Volandri six times.

Hewitt, who won a fourth title at the Stella Artois Championships in his lone grass court appearance before Wimbledon, improved his career record at the All England Club to 22-6. He reached the semifinals last year, the quarterfinals in 2004 and in 2002 he won the title -- his last Grand Slam tournament victory.

Max Mirnyi served 20 aces and withstood 26 from Mark Philippoussis to advance to the third round with a 7-6(6), 6-4, 6-7(5), 6-3 win over the Australian wild card. Mirnyi, who is also seeded second in the men's doubles, is now one win away from reaching the Wimbledon fourth round for the third time in four years.

Fourth-seeded Argentine David Nalbandian, a 2002 Wimbledon finalist, breezed into the second round with a 6-4, 6-4, 6-3 win over Arnaud Clement. The reigning Tennis Masters Cup champion has not dropped a set in the tournament.

Seventh seed Mario Ancic, who looms as Roger Federer's biggest threat in the top half of the draw, made just five unforced errors in his 6-4, 6-2, 6-1 demolition of Italian David Sanguinetti. Ancic reached the semifinals last year.
